[b]Demystifying the Ethical Hacker's Role: Guardian of the Digital Frontier[/b]
Ethical hackers are cybersecurity professionals who utilize their hacking skills for legitimate purposes with permission from the owners of the systems they test. Their primary mission is to:- [b]Identify vulnerabilities:[/b] They employ various techniques to discover weaknesses in computer systems, networks, and applications.
- [b]Exploit vulnerabilities (safely):[/b] Ethical hackers mimic the methods of malicious hackers to understand how they might exploit vulnerabilities and gain unauthorized access.
- [b]Report vulnerabilities:[/b] Once identified, vulnerabilities are reported to the system owners with detailed recommendations for remediation.
- [b]Improve security posture:[/b] By proactively finding and addressing vulnerabilities, ethical hackers help organizations strengthen their overall cybersecurity posture.
[b]Building Your Foundation: Essential Skills for Ethical Hacking[/b]- [b]Technical Expertise:[/b] A strong understanding of computer systems, networks, and operating systems is paramount. This includes knowledge of programming languages, networking protocols, and system administration.
- [b]Penetration Testing Skills:[/b] Master the methodologies and tools used to conduct penetration testing, which involves simulating real-world attacks to identify vulnerabilities.
- [b]Vulnerability Assessment Skills:[/b] Learn how to identify and assess vulnerabilities in systems using various scanning tools and techniques.
- [b]Ethical Hacking Frameworks:[/b] Familiarize yourself with popular ethical hacking frameworks like Kali Linux, which provide a plethora of tools for penetration testing and vulnerability assessment.
- [b]Problem-Solving and Critical Thinking:[/b] Ethical hacking is a problem-solving exercise. You'll need strong analytical skills to identify vulnerabilities, think creatively to exploit them safely, and propose effective solutions.
- [b]Communication Skills:[/b] Clearly communicating identified vulnerabilities and remediation steps to technical and non-technical audiences is crucial.
[b]Charting Your Course: Educational Pathways to Ethical Hacking Expertise[/b]
There's no single path to becoming an ethical hacker. Here are some options to consider:- [b]Formal Education:[/b] While not mandatory, a bachelor's degree in cybersecurity, computer science, or information technology provides a strong foundation in computer systems and security principles. Some universities offer specialized programs in ethical hacking.
- [b]Certifications:[/b] Industry-recognized certifications like Certified Ethical Hacker (CEH) or Offensive Security Certified Professional (OSCP) validate your ethical hacking skills and knowledge. These certifications often require passing exams and may involve hands-on labs.
- [b]Online Courses and Training Platforms:[/b] Numerous online platforms offer comprehensive courses and training programs in ethical hacking. These courses can be a flexible and cost-effective way to gain the necessary skills.
- [b]Self-Learning:[/b] The internet is a treasure trove of resources for aspiring ethical hackers. Online communities, forums, and tutorials can provide valuable knowledge. However, self-discipline and a strong work ethic are essential for this path.
[b]Building Your Ethical Hacking Arsenal: Essential Tools for the Trade[/b]- [b]Operating Systems:[/b] Master multiple operating systems like Windows, Linux, and macOS, as vulnerabilities can exist in each.
- [b]Penetration Testing Tools:[/b] Familiarize yourself with tools like Kali Linux, Metasploit Framework, and Nmap, each offering functionalities for vulnerability scanning, exploit development, and network reconnaissance.
- [b]Vulnerability Scanners:[/b] Learn how to use vulnerability scanners like Nessus or OpenVAS to automate the process of identifying common vulnerabilities in systems and applications.
- [b]Packet Sniffers:[/b] Tools like Wireshark allow you to capture and analyze network traffic, which can be helpful in identifying security misconfigurations and potential attacks.
- [b]Cryptography Tools:[/b] Understanding basic cryptographic principles and tools will help you analyze encrypted data and potentially uncover vulnerabilities in encryption implementations.
[b]Ethical Hacking Practices and Legality: Operating Within the White Hat Boundaries[/b]- [b]Always Obtain Permission:[/b] Never attempt to hack into a system without explicit permission from the owner. Ethical hacking is always authorized and conducted within a predefined scope.
- [b]Respect Confidentiality:[/b] Any information discovered during a penetration test must be kept confidential and not shared with unauthorized parties.
- [b]Document Everything:[/b] Maintain detailed records of your testing methodology, identified vulnerabilities, and recommendations for remediation.
- [b]Adhere to Professional Codes of Ethics:[/b] Familiarize yourself with ethical hacking codes of conduct established by organizations like the EC-Council (owner of the CEH certification).
